WitrynaTwo-level implementation means that any path from input to output contains maximum two gates hence the name two-level for the two levels of gates. Implementing Two-Level logic using NOR gate requires the Boolean expression to be in Product of Sum (POS) form. A NOR gate (“not OR gate”) is a logic gate that produces a high output (1) only if all its inputs are false, and low output (0) otherwise.
